The Global Personal Care Appliances Market is projected to expand from USD 18.48 Billion in 2025 to USD 26.45 Billion by 2031, reflecting a compound annual growth rate of 6.16%. These electrically powered devices, ranging from electric shavers and hair styling tools to oral irrigators, are essential for modern hygiene and grooming. The market's primary catalysts include rising global disposable incomes and increased urbanization, which enable a wider demographic to invest in advanced grooming technology. Additionally, a growing societal emphasis on personal appearance and self-presentation drives consistent demand, as consumers increasingly prioritize efficient and effective self-care solutions.

Market Driver
The rising popularity of male grooming and gender-neutral products is significantly broadening the market, driven by evolving societal norms that encourage men to value comprehensive personal care. This shift has extended beyond basic shaving to create a thriving sector for specialized body groomers, skincare devices, and hybrid styling tools, yielding strong financial returns for manufacturers targeting these segments. According to Procter & Gamble's "2024 Annual Report" from July 2024, the company's Grooming segment achieved a 7% increase in organic sales for the fiscal year, largely fueled by volume growth resulting from innovation and strategic pricing. This performance highlights a sustained consumer willingness to purchase premium grooming aids that deliver superior precision and functionality.
Concurrently, the escalating desire for professional-grade results at home is accelerating the adoption of sophisticated appliances capable of replicating salon treatments. Consumers are actively seeking devices equipped with advanced capabilities, such as intelligent heat regulation and sonic technology, to achieve high-quality finishes with greater convenience and cost efficiency. This trend toward premiumization is reflected in the financial success of engineering-led brands; for instance, Dyson reported record global revenues of £7.1 billion in its "2023 Financial Results" released in February 2024, marking a 9% year-over-year increase driven substantially by its hair care line. Further illustrating the sector's magnitude, Groupe SEB's "2023 Provisional Sales" report in January 2024 indicated that its Consumer business generated €7,045 million, emphasizing the immense global demand for personal appliances.
Market Challenge
The widespread circulation of low-quality counterfeit products presents a severe threat to the Global Personal Care Appliances Market by fundamentally undermining consumer trust and diminishing brand value. When consumers unknowingly acquire inferior knock-offs of electric shavers or hair styling tools, the ensuing performance failures or safety risks-such as overheating and battery malfunctions-are often wrongly blamed on the authentic manufacturer. This misplaced dissatisfaction inflicts serious damage on the brand equity that established companies have spent years building, making it increasingly arduous to justify premium pricing for genuine, safety-compliant innovations.
As a result, manufacturers are forced to redirect significant capital from research and development toward brand protection initiatives, legal actions, and supply chain surveillance. This difficulty is intensified by the massive volume of goods traded internationally, which offers substantial cover for illicit operators to penetrate supply chains. According to the China Household Electrical Appliances Association, the cumulative export value of the home appliance industry reached 112.42 billion U.S. dollars in 2024. This vast scale of global distribution fosters a complex environment where counterfeiters can easily operate undetected, compelling legitimate companies to adopt defensive strategies that ultimately stifle market growth and reduce overall profitability.
Market Trends
The incorporation of Artificial Intelligence and Internet of Things connectivity is revolutionizing the market by transforming standalone devices into intelligent, data-driven ecosystems. Manufacturers are now embedding sensors that sync with mobile applications to monitor usage habits and offer personalized grooming advice based on real-time analysis. This connectivity supports continuous firmware updates and performance enhancements, thereby deepening consumer engagement and extending value well past the initial purchase. According to Koninklijke Philips N.V.'s "Annual Report 2023" published in February 2024, the Personal Health segment, which includes connected oral healthcare and grooming solutions, recorded sales of EUR 3,596 million, demonstrating the significant commercial scale of technology-integrated personal care portfolios.
In parallel, the shift toward sustainable materials and eco-friendly design principles represents a major evolution in manufacturing priorities, with environmental responsibility becoming a key competitive differentiator. Brands are increasingly substituting virgin plastics with post-consumer recycled materials and developing modular structures that simplify repairs and battery replacements. This strategic transition aims to reduce electronic waste and comply with stricter regulations concerning product lifecycle management and circular economy models. Highlighting the industrial scale of this move toward durable design, Groupe SEB revealed in its "2023 Universal Registration Document" from April 2024 that 94% of its electrical product sales volume in Europe qualified for its 15-year repairability commitment.
